How they compare
Algeria currently reports -5.81 % change on previous year against -7.88 % change on previous year in Panama, a difference of 2.07 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 36 times across 58 shared years of data; in 1962 it was Algeria ahead.
Algeria ranks 138th and Panama ranks 140th of 171 countries.
Algeria has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

About this data
The year-on-year percentage change in Emission Totals - Indirect emissions (N2O) - Crop Residues.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
